Provo weather in January (Utah, United States of America)

What kind of temperatures can you expect in Provo during January? Find out what kind of weather to expect during this month.

Temperatures

Typically, January in Provo includes low temperatures and moderate snow/rainfall. January marks the winter season. Throughout the day, temperatures can rise to about 3°C. At night, they generally drop to -7°C. Expect chilly temperatures this month, as it is typically the coldest of the year. Pack accordingly with warm clothes.

Precipitation

Provo in January usually receives moderate snow/rainfall, averaging around 45 mm for the month. When we look at the climate data from the last 30 years, you can expect around 11 days of snow/rain.

Average sunshine

The month experiences a moderate amount of sunlight, with 125 hours hours. A nice balance between sunshine and clouds.

If you prefer dry days with pleasant temperatures, January may not be the ideal month to visit Provo. May, June, July, August and September typically offer the most optimal weather. In contrast, January, February and December tend to have less optimal conditions.
